Name this part
 
1 Attachment(s)
Hey all,going through my trunk and found this..car is a 91 convertible..what is it?

ssj2link 10-14-2014 10:49 PM

Re: Name this part
 
loos like the switch that is supposed to be on the release mechanism to allow the tonneau to be open. its like a safety so the 2 don't knock into each other.

That's exactly what it is. It's supposed to be attached to the bottom of the trunk pull down motor. Mine recently failed, so I bypassed the switch, which may be the case for yours also. I'm the original owner of my car, so I know well enough to not open the trunk & tonneau at the same time :)

It attaches to two of the 3 screws that attach the plastic motor housing to the frame. The latch assy presses on the plunger of that white switch to allow the tonneau release switch to power the tonneau release solenoids.
